And if you wanted your nails to last even LONGER Martina, you should ask if Sunny does sculpted gel tips. That means instead of applying a plastic tip, which is weaker, a form (it looks like a sticker) is wrapped around your finger and the tip is created by sculpting/grafting pure gel from your natural nail out to the length you want. Its stronger and longer lasting because having the whole tip made out of gel instead of a plastic tip glued on is a lot more durable as gel is a stronger medium. In exhibition nail art they always do sculpted rather than tip. The appearance is also even more natural as you don't have a line at the base of the tip like a plastic glued tip has ^^
